Ready DR Job Failure

I have a ReadyNAS 526X that has Several ReadyDR jobs that are sent to a ReadyNAS 314.  Both units are running OS 6.6  The ReadyDR has been working perfectly for weeks and starting 2 days ago I started getting the following errors:

 

ReadyDR job failure: Communication error on send (VideoDR).  The (VideoDR) is the target directory on the 314.  There is an identical message for each of four shares that are on the 526X and set to go to the RN314.  There is a fifth share and that one has the following messagw:

 

ReadyDR job failure: Unknown error 255.

 

I had a similar problem one before but that was due to the fact that I changed routers and lost the IP addresses for the two ReadyNAS units.  This time I have checked and the IP addresses are still correct for each unit.

 

Any thoughts on what happened and how to correct it?

  • FramerV:

     

    Thanks for your quick response.  After doing some additional trouble shooting, I didcovered that as the result of an apparent router firmware update, the IP address on the RN314 (which received the ReadyDR jobs), did in fact, change two days ago.  Since the ReadyDR destination is IP specific, that caused the jobs to fail.

     

    Unfortunately, there does not appear to be a way to modify the destnation address so I had to delete the existing jobs and recreate all of them, using the new IP address.  That appears to have corrected the issue as the jobs all ran correctly.

        You should probably reserve the ReadyNAS IP addresses in your router to prevent them from changing again.
